Product Description:
The MSK076C-0450-NN-M2-UG0-RNNN is a synchronous servo motor produced by Bosch Rexroth Indramat as part of the MSK IndraDyn S Synchronous Motors series. This motor serves as a compact rotary actuator that couples to an IndraDrive controller and delivers closed-loop position and velocity control in automated packaging machines, gantry axes, and material-handling stations. Its mechanical design emphasizes low cogging torque and increased concentricity so that repetitive motion profiles remain consistent even under varying load conditions. That operating profile makes it well suited for axes that need smooth indexing, accurate speed changes, and repeatable motion over frequent start-stop cycles.
Passive cooling by natural convection dissipates the heat generated by copper losses, allowing the motor to work continuously without external fans or liquid circuits. Feedback is handled through an optical encoder that communicates via the EnDat2.1 interface, and this digital link supplies absolute position data to the drive. The encoder offers 2048 signal periods per revolution, giving the controller fine angular resolution for smooth speed regulation and precise command tracking. The motor is supplied without a holding brake, so any static load retention must come from the drive or external mechanisms. A housing rated at IP65 shields the stator, bearings, and connector hardware from dust ingress and low-pressure water jets in typical factory environments.
The optical transducer records turns in a multiturn absolute format, allowing the axis to report its position across power cycles without a separate homing routine. Operation is permitted from 0 to 40 °C, which suits standard indoor production areas and enclosed machine spaces. A plain shaft eases coupling to precision gearheads or timing pulleys by eliminating keyway stress concentrations and supporting clamp-style hubs. Class 155 insulation helps the winding tolerate elevated thermal stress during sustained operation. The motor uses the M2 winding in frame size 076 with length C geometry, and its rotatable 240° connector supports flexible cable routing while the increased concentricity design helps limit radial runout in high-speed applications.
